Output dfc8482099f4184a3db6e40fa6d528a1de416230ac8f28e201e3beedda7448d9:1

value
8299945452
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9cd9699d2bfad9104a34c2bc4d2b07aafed7959 OP_EQUAL
address
3L642dGVMM4gRCndTUiMmz8GH6xs6pKc3H
transaction
dfc8482099f4184a3db6e40fa6d528a1de416230ac8f28e201e3beedda7448d9
confirmations
246117
spent
true